OCCU hires two leaders

EUGENE, OR (February 21, 2023) — OCCU welcomes Genevieve Sumnall as VP of business services and has promoted Cheleana Stafflund to director of retail operations. Both Sumnall and Stafflund started their new roles in Jan. 2023.

As VP of Business Services, Genevieve Sumnall’s responsibilities include building upon relevant products and services and deepening relationships with small businesses in the communities OCCU serves.

Sumnall has previously held vice president and treasury management roles with some of the largest banks in the region. She is a member of the board of directors of Habitat for Humanity of Central Lane, a 20 under 40 Award recipient and graduate of the Leadership Eugene Springfield civic leadership and advocacy program.

Cheleana Stafflund began her career with OCCU as a regional manager in 2022. Stafflund has nearly ten years of regional operations management, including as a vice president at Columbia Bank. She is also a graduate of the Leadership Eugene Springfield program and has served on several boards of civic organizations. As Director of Retail Operations, Stafflund leads all branches, ensuring each branch meets organizational, financial, operational, service, security and growth benchmarks.

About OCCU

OCCU is a not-for-profit financial cooperative with more than $3.4 billion in assets. The credit union was founded in Eugene, OR, in 1956, and has an expanding network of branches and web tools to provide its more than 260,000 member-owners with a full suite of financial services.
